Provisional ballots may decide race


By Liz McMahan
Phoenix Staff Writer

Provisional ballots handed to five voters in Tuesday’s Webbers Falls municipal election may decide the outcome of the election, said Ellen Thames, assistant secretary of the Muskogee County Election Board.

The sealed provisional ballots will not be counted until 5 p.m. Friday, Thames said.

The ballots were given to voters whose addresses showed up on poll books as being outside the town limits. Thames said the Election Board is converting to new software, and she is certain all five ballots will be counted after the voters’ addresses are verified as being in the town.

Jessica Terrell, who said her mother, her husband and a sister all live on the same 10 acres as her got to vote without question Tuesday, but she had to sign one of the provisional ballots.

She said she had moved since the last election and not changed her address.

Candidates have until 5 p.m. Friday to file for a recount or allege election irregularities, Thames said. The provisional ballot count will be made after that deadline is passed.

Thames said while the remainder of the courthouse and annex will be closed because of the Good Friday holiday, the Election Board will remain open all day Friday. Entry may be made through the west door on Broadway.
